Build provenance — Harrowline telemetry gateway. All firmware images for the field units are built hermetically on the Copsewood farm; no local toolchains. Each artifact carries a signed manifest linking source revision, builder identity, and dependency lockfile. Reviewers: reject any image lacking an attestation chain. To verify the currently deployed release, compare against the token recorded below.

build token for tajeg-bajep: htk14_409ba9df6b8acb

Quick heads-up on Pinwheel UI versioning: we cut a minor release every sprint, and anything touching component props needs a changeset file in the PR. No changeset, no merge — the bot will nag you. Majors are rare and go through the design council first. The full policy, with examples of what counts as breaking, lives on the internal page below.

wiki page, bahip-yahip: https://grafana.qirvanlabs.corp/browse/display/projects/cc3a1b9dbfc9

Subject: Formula sandboxing is changing hands

Hey all — quick heads up for whoever inherits this later. The sandboxing layer for user-supplied formulas in Quillcalc (the interpreter limits, the allowlist, all of it) is moving off my plate this sprint. Docs live in the runbook folder. From next Monday, the person owning this area is:

signatory, yahog-badug: Quenix Ulaael

Subject: On-call handover — flaky DNS

Hey Priya,

Passing along the DNS weirdness on the Saltmarsh cluster. Lookups for the internal Fernhollow API intermittently time out, roughly every 40 minutes. I bumped resolver retries as a band-aid and captured traces in the Owlbridge dashboard. Suspect the caching layer, not upstream. If it flares again overnight, loop in the netops duty person directly.

billing contact of tahog-tafog = istox@qirvanlabs.corp